More about Pasuquin

Pasuquin, Philippines: Climate and Weather Overview

Pasuquin is a municipality located in the province of Ilocos Norte in the Philippines. It is known for its beautiful beaches, historical sites, and rich cultural heritage. Understanding the climate and weather patterns in Pasuquin is essential for both locals and tourists planning to visit the area. In this article, we will provide a comprehensive overview of the climate and weather conditions in Pasuquin throughout the year.

Geographical Location

Pasuquin is situated on the western coast of Luzon, the largest island in the Philippines. It is located approximately 470 kilometers north of Manila, the capital city of the Philippines. The municipality is bordered by the South China Sea to the west and is surrounded by scenic mountains to the east, providing a diverse topography.

Climate Classification

Pasuquin falls under the tropical savanna climate classification, also known as Aw in the Köppen climate classification system. This classification indicates that the area experiences distinct wet and dry seasons throughout the year, with a relatively consistent temperature range.

Temperature

The temperature in Pasuquin remains relatively warm and consistent throughout the year. The average annual temperature ranges from 24°C to 31°C (75°F to 88°F). The warmest months are typically April and May, with temperatures reaching up to 34°C (93°F). The coolest months are from December to February, with temperatures averaging around 23°C (73°F).

It's important to note that temperature variations can occur due to factors such as elevation and proximity to bodies of water. The coastal areas of Pasuquin experience slightly cooler temperatures compared to inland areas.

Rainfall and Wet Season

Pasuquin has a distinct wet season, which typically starts in May and lasts until October. During this period, the municipality receives the majority of its annual rainfall. The wettest months are July and August, with an average rainfall of 300-400 millimeters (11.8-15.7 inches) per month.

The rainfall gradually decreases starting in November, marking the transition to the dry season. December and January are considered the driest months, with precipitation levels dropping to around 20-30 millimeters (0.8-1.2 inches) per month.

It's important to note that rainfall patterns can vary from year to year, and occasional typhoons may affect the region, especially during the rainy season. Visitors planning to travel to Pasuquin during the wet season should stay updated with weather forecasts and take necessary precautions.

Wind Patterns

Due to its coastal location, Pasuquin is also influenced by wind patterns. The prevailing winds in the area come from the northeast, bringing cooler air from the Pacific Ocean. These winds are more prominent during the dry season and provide a refreshing breeze, making it an ideal time for beach activities.

Humidity

As with most tropical regions, Pasuquin experiences high humidity levels throughout the year. Average relative humidity ranges from 70% to 90%. The humidity is generally higher during the wet season, which can make the temperatures feel even hotter.

Best Time to Visit

The best time to visit Pasuquin is during the dry season, which typically runs from November to April. During this period, visitors can enjoy the beautiful beaches, explore historical sites, and participate in outdoor activities without the interruption of heavy rainfall. The cooler temperatures during the dry season also make it more comfortable for exploring the town and its surroundings.
